1875 Chromolithograph 14th Century Medieval Illumination Design Scrollwork LOR1 PR3 It is the largest RussianThis is a rare original 1875 color chromolithograph that depicts several particularly ornate examples of manuscript illumination which date back to the 14th century. A unique feature of this illustration, which may be difficult to see in the digital image, is the use of gold ink which not only shimmers when it catches the light but also accentuates some of the finer details that might otherwise be missed.
